Unmanned aerial vehicle station Control management system for taking photo by planeTechnical field
The present invention relates to management systems of taking photo by plane, and in particular to the unmanned aerial vehicle station Control management system for taking photo by plane.
Background technique
Development and video camera small, lighting with unmanned air vehicle technique, more and more film projects startUsing the solution of unmanned plane.In fact, in addition to film project, many commercial advertisements, documentary film, wedding celebration photography etc.Unmanned plane is all started to be applied among shooting.Using unmanned plane, can be obtained with relatively low budget has visual impactIt takes photo by plane camera lens, so also starting gradually to rise for taking photo by plane for ordinary user, aerial photograph hair can be mentioned significantly in circle of friendsThe attention rate of high friend.
Our daily lifes have been stepped into although taking photo by plane, have been taken photo by plane the management aspect of service for scenic spot, such asAt scenic spot, reservation is taken photo by plane, and is received photo etc. and is related to service management aspect of taking photo by plane, also lacks the convenient and fast solution of system.Wechat is existingNowadays have become a kind of domestic most popular efficiently immediate communication tool.Many service platforms based on wechat, thanSuch as shared bicycle, various consumption and payments, also all such as emerge rapidly in large numbersBamboo shoots after a spring rain and are rapidly developing growth.
And the wechat service platform taken photo by plane for scenic spot yet there are no open report, take photo by plane service platform mostly at present allWithout really realize with user it is simple, easily interact intercommunication.Focus of taking photo by plane also is concentrated mainly on the unmanned plane taken photo by plane at presentHardware device, the effect of photo, operation unmanned plane it is simple etc., and the management for the service of taking photo by plane extremely is short of, with the spy that takes photo by planeBe not that scenic spot is taken photo by plane prevalence, to scenic spot take photo by plane service management system demand it is more more and more urgent.
Summary of the invention
For above-mentioned deficiency in the prior art, provided by the present invention for the unmanned aerial vehicle station control management system to take photo by planeSystem can take photo by plane at sight spot and search reservation client in region, and the visual angle of adjust automatically aerial camera, so that reservation client is located atOptimum photographing position.
In order to achieve the above object of the invention, the technical solution adopted by the present invention are as follows:
There is provided a kind of unmanned aerial vehicle station Control management system for taking photo by plane comprising user management end, and userThe unmanned aerial vehicle (UAV) control end and aerial camera control terminal and database that management end is communicated;
Database, for storing reservation information and the reservation client of the reservation client from wechat platform and charges paidHead image information and the Aerial Images that have been shot for storage resource reservation client;
Unmanned aerial vehicle (UAV) control end, the information of the adjustment unmanned plane posture for receiving the transmission of user management end, and control nobodyThe flight attitude of machine, to search the reservation client that sight spot is taken photo by plane in region;
Aerial camera control terminal, the information of shooting angles of the adjustment aerial camera for receiving the transmission of user management end, rootAccording to the reservation client position in the picture for the selection that aerial camera returns, the reservation client of selection is moved to phase of taking photo by plane by calculatingWhen the best shooting visual angle of machine, aerial camera needs mobile displacement in three dimensions, and is controlled and navigated according to the angle of calculatingShooting camera is mobile;
User management end includes data processing module and the 4G network interface card connecting with data processing module, wifi network card, identityIdentification module and parameter adapting module;
4G network interface card is used to obtain the reservation customer information stored in database and client's head image information by 4G network and willThe Aerial Images of client's shooting are transmitted to database;
Wifi network card is used to obtain the Aerial Images of aerial camera shooting by wifi network;
Identification module receives the log-on message of administrative staff, and by log-on message and stored administrator information intoRow compares, and to identify the administration authority of administrative staff, and enters login interface according to administration authority;
Parameter adapting module is used to receive the administration authority of the administrative staff of identification module transmission, and according to administratorThe administration authority of member allows parameter of the administrative staff in its administration authority scope to modify;
The control method of data processing module includes:
S1, the reservation customer information being newly added and client's head portrait by being stored in 4G network interface card acquisition database, and according toThe subscription time of reservation client is ranked up to form reservation table;
S2, the reservation client that subscription time is earliest in reservation table is chosen, and it is deleted from reservation table;
S3, by the head image information of the reservation client of selection, set period of time (such as 10 minutes) passes through 4G before its subscription timeNetwork interface card is sent to aerial camera, and controls the movement of unmanned aerial vehicle (UAV) control end adjustment unmanned plane, so that aerial camera is believed according to head portraitBreath searches the reservation client that sight spot is taken photo by plane in region;
S4, judge whether aerial camera passes the reservation client's for having found selection back by wifi network card within the set timeInformation enters step S5 if not finding, otherwise, and enters step S6;
S5, the mobile end for reserving client that the information not found within the set time is sent to selection by 4G network interface cardEnd;
Unmanned plane is adjusted to floating state by S6, control unmanned aerial vehicle (UAV) control end, controls the adjustment of aerial camera control terminal laterThe angle of aerial camera, so that the reservation client chosen is located at the optimum photographing position of aerial camera;
Whether S7, control aerial camera are taken pictures to the reservation client chosen, and judge aerial camera each defaultImage taking is carried out at angle, if so, entering step S9, otherwise enters step S8;
S8, control unmanned aerial vehicle (UAV) control end adjustment unmanned plane are rotated to next predetermined angle, and return step S6;
S9, all Aerial Images that aerial camera shooting is obtained by wifi network card, and pass through 4G network interface card for Aerial ImagesIt is stored after being sent to database and corresponding reservation client binding;Later, all figures of taking photo by plane shot in aerial camera are deletedPicture;
S10, using wifi network card obtain Aerial Images while, judge in reservation table with the presence or absence of reservation client, if depositingIn, then return step S2, otherwise return step S1.
Further, aerial camera control terminal includes that sequentially connected information receiving module, computing module, shooting angle are sentencedDisconnected module and execution module;
The information receiving module adjustment aerial camera angle that processing module is sent by wifi network card for receiving dataWhen information and unmanned plane are in floating state, the acquisition image of aerial camera;
Shooting angle judgment module is used to receive the acquisition image of information receiving module transmission, and judges to acquire in imageWhether reservation client is located at the optimum photographing position of aerial camera, if so, giving the information to data processing module, otherwise willAcquisition image is sent to computing module;
Computing module is used to extract the reservation client in acquisition image, and calculates reservation client and be moved to aerial camera mostWhen good camera site, aerial camera needs mobile displacement in three dimensions;
Execution module is sent by data transmission module according to the displacement of calculating and is ordered, and drives aerial camera to control holderIt moves in three dimensions, after the completion of holder Motor execution, client will be reserved and adjusted to the information transmission of optimum photographing positionTo data processing module.
Further, the unmanned aerial vehicle station Control management system for taking photo by plane further includes and user management end, unmanned planeThe input module and display module that control terminal is connected with aerial camera control terminal;Input module passes through display module for administratorAfter the state for viewing unmanned plane and aerial camera, adjustment unmanned plane during flying posture, aerial camera are inputted to data processing moduleAngle and the control instruction taken pictures.
Further, database includes several storage units, each reservation reservation information of client, head image information and is taken photo by planeImage is stored in the same storage unit;When all storage units are in use, successively deleting setting quantity, earliest depositingEnter all information reserved in the storage unit of customer information.
The unmanned plane bottom surface station Control management system of beneficial effects of the present invention, this programme is mainly used for mobile device (handMachine, plate), it will be stored from the reservation client of wechat platform and payment, search reservation visitor in subscription time laterFamily, and after finding reservation client, the photograph of taking photo by plane for the best shooting visual angle that multiple are located at different angle is shot to reservation clientPiece, take photo by plane by this kind of mode improves the Experience Degree of visit scenic spot tourist, while can also give scenic spot extra earning.
The wifi network card and 4G network interface card of this programme setting, can be in the same of the Aerial Images for uploading reservation client to databaseWhen, it can continue to obtain the reservation information in reservation table, control aerial camera takes photo by plane to next reservation client, does not have to oneAfter the aerial photograph of a reservation client has uploaded, then taking photo by plane for next reservation client is carried out, greatly improves efficiency.
Existing system of taking photo by plane is hardware system mostly, and related software is extremely deficient, so that the service of taking photo by plane is difficult to be commercialized favourAnd ordinary populace, this programme are used for the unmanned aerial vehicle station Control management system taken photo by plane, and can be specific application scene (especially scapeArea individual takes photo by plane) a kind of simple to operate, expansible, strong real-time service plan of taking photo by plane is designed, it is individual's service of taking photo by planeUniversal establish solid foundation.
Detailed description of the invention
Fig. 1 is the functional block diagram of the unmanned aerial vehicle station Control management system for taking photo by plane.
Fig. 2 is the flow chart of the control method of data processing module.
Specific embodiment
A specific embodiment of the invention is described below, in order to facilitate understanding by those skilled in the art this hairIt is bright, it should be apparent that the present invention is not limited to the ranges of specific embodiment, for those skilled in the art,As long as various change is in the spirit and scope of the present invention that the attached claims limit and determine, these variations are aobvious and easySee, all are using the innovation and creation of present inventive concept in the column of protection.
With reference to Fig. 1, Fig. 1 is the functional block diagram of the unmanned aerial vehicle station Control management system for taking photo by plane;As shown in Figure 1,This is used for the nothing that unmanned aerial vehicle station Control management system for taking photo by plane includes user management end, communicated with user management endHuman-machine Control end and aerial camera control terminal and database;
Database, for storing reservation information and the reservation client of the reservation client from wechat platform and charges paidHead image information and the Aerial Images that have been shot for storage resource reservation client.
When implementation, this programme preference database includes several storage units, reservation information, the head portrait letter of each reservation clientBreath and Aerial Images are stored in the same storage unit;When all storage units are in use, successively delete setting numberAll information in amount, the storage unit of the customer information of deposit reservation earliest.
Unmanned aerial vehicle (UAV) control end, the information of the adjustment unmanned plane posture for receiving the transmission of user management end, and control nobodyThe flight attitude of machine, to search the reservation client that sight spot is taken photo by plane in region;Unmanned aerial vehicle (UAV) control end herein can be remote controler,To the gesture stability of unmanned plane, posture includes the rotation etc. after the taking off, stop, moving, hovering, hovering of unmanned plane, ifIt is that system is just opened, then carries out unmanned plane takeoff operational.
Aerial camera control terminal, the information of shooting angles of the adjustment aerial camera for receiving the transmission of user management end, rootAccording to the reservation client position in the picture for the selection that aerial camera returns, the reservation client of selection is moved to phase of taking photo by plane by calculatingWhen the optimum photographing position of machine, aerial camera needs mobile displacement in three dimensions, and is controlled and navigated according to the angle of calculatingShooting camera is mobile.
User management end includes data processing module and the 4G network interface card connecting with data processing module, wifi network card, identityIdentification module and parameter adapting module, identification module are connected with parameter adapting module.
4G network interface card is used to obtain the reservation customer information stored in database and client's head image information by 4G network and willThe Aerial Images of client's shooting are transmitted to database;Wifi network card is used to obtain taking photo by plane for aerial camera shooting by wifi networkImage.
Identification module receives the log-on message of administrative staff, and by log-on message and stored administrator information intoRow compares, and to identify the administration authority of administrative staff, and enters login interface according to administration authority;Parameter adapting module is for connecingThe administration authority for the administrative staff that identification module is sent is received, and according to the administration authority of administrative staff, allows administrative staffParameter in its administration authority scope is modified.
The specific implementation process of identification module and parameter adapting module are as follows: receive administrator and stepped on by account and passwordRecord management system, by compared with the data stored in identification module relatively come the identity of authentic administrator;
Identity after login according to administrator judges whether it is super keepe, if so, adjusting to super keepeInterface, and some important parameters can be changed by parameter adapting module;If it is not, cannot then change important parameter, Zhi NenggengChange some basic setups.
Super keepe and common management administrator can check the information of the reservation client in database, and navigate for itIt claps.
Administrator can change the state of reservation client, such as it is arranged as shooting is completed or has reserved state.ManagementMember can also add in real time user to shoot according to the actual situation.System can real-time refresh, real-time display isThe user of reservation, and the aerial photograph of reservation client is uploaded to database.
As shown in Fig. 2, the control method of data processing module includes step S1 to step S10:
In step sl, the reservation customer information being newly added stored in database and client's head are obtained by 4G network interface cardPicture, and be ranked up to form reservation table according to the subscription time of reservation client;
In step s 2, the reservation client that subscription time is earliest in reservation table is chosen, and it is deleted from reservation table;
In step s3, by selection reservation client head image information before its subscription time (such as 10 points of set period of timeClock) aerial camera is sent to by 4G network interface card, and the movement of unmanned aerial vehicle (UAV) control end adjustment unmanned plane is controlled, so that aerial camera rootThe reservation client that sight spot is taken photo by plane in region is searched according to head image information;
In step s 4, judge whether aerial camera is passed back by wifi network card within the set time and found the pre- of selectionThe about information of client enters step S5 if not finding, otherwise, and enters step S6;
In step s 5, the information not found within the set time is sent to the reservation client of selection by 4G network interface cardMobile terminal;
In step s 6, unmanned plane is adjusted to floating state by control unmanned aerial vehicle (UAV) control end, controls aerial camera control laterThe angle of adjustment aerial camera in end processed, so that the reservation client chosen is located at the optimum photographing position of aerial camera;
In the step s 7, control aerial camera to choose reservation client take pictures, and judge aerial camera whetherImage taking is carried out at each predetermined angle, if so, entering step S9, otherwise enters step S8;
In step s 8, control unmanned aerial vehicle (UAV) control end adjustment unmanned plane is rotated to next predetermined angle, and return stepS6;
In step s 9, all Aerial Images of aerial camera shooting are obtained by wifi network card, and will by 4G network interface cardAerial Images store after being sent to database and corresponding reservation client binding;Later, the institute shot in aerial camera is deletedThere are Aerial Images;
In step slo, while obtaining Aerial Images using wifi network card, judge in reservation table with the presence or absence of reservation visitorFamily, and if it exists, then return step S2, otherwise return step S1.
Predetermined angle, which refers to, to be rotated using unmanned plane and the horizontal distance of reservation client as radius, is with original positionPoint circumferentially rotates 5 to 10 °;Unmanned plane can shoot multiple visual angles of reservation client by the rotation of multiple predetermined anglesAerial photograph, can be improved reservation client Experience Degree.
Data processing module carries out taking photo by plane for reservation client using aforesaid way, can be according to subscription time and reservation clientHead image information quick the find reservation client, can be with later again by the adjustment of posture and aerial camera to unmanned planeGuarantee that reservation client is in best shooting visual angle, to ensure that the quality of aerial photograph.
In one embodiment of the invention, aerial camera control terminal includes sequentially connected information receiving module, calculatingModule, shooting angle judgment module and execution module;
The information receiving module adjustment aerial camera angle that processing module is sent by wifi network card for receiving dataWhen information and unmanned plane are in floating state, the acquisition image of aerial camera;
Shooting angle judgment module is used to receive the acquisition image of information receiving module transmission, and judges to acquire in imageWhether reservation client is located at the optimum photographing position of aerial camera, if so, giving the information to data processing module, otherwise willAcquisition image is sent to computing module;
Computing module is used to extract the reservation client in acquisition image, and calculates reservation client and be moved to aerial camera mostWhen good shooting visual angle, aerial camera needs mobile displacement in three dimensions;
Execution module is sent by data transmission module according to the displacement of calculating and is ordered, and drives aerial camera to control holderIt moves in three dimensions, after the completion of holder Motor execution, client will be reserved and adjusted to the information transmission of optimum photographing positionTo data processing module.
When implementation, the unmanned aerial vehicle station Control management system that this programme is preferred for taking photo by plane further includes and user managementThe input module and display module that end, unmanned aerial vehicle (UAV) control end are connected with aerial camera control terminal;Display module is used for this programmeIn all texts and the information such as image shown, input module for administrator by display module view unmanned plane withAfter the state of aerial camera, adjustment unmanned plane during flying posture, aerial camera angle and the control taken pictures are inputted to data processing moduleSystem instruction, and for needing to modify corresponding input operation when internal system corresponding information.
The setting of the aerial camera control terminal of above-mentioned principle, can be by accurately calculating, it is ensured that when each image takingReserving client can be located at the optimum photographing position of aerial camera, improve the effect for picture of taking photo by plane, and then improve scenic spotThe satisfaction of client is reserved, finally to give the purpose of scenic spot extra earning.